5.29.1 IPv4 ACL configuration
The section provides values and description of main parameters which are used in IPv4 ACL
configuration commands. In order to create an IPv4 ACL and enter its configuration mode, use the
following command: ip access-list extended access-list. For example, to create the EltexAL
ACL, the following commands should be executed:
console#
console# configure
console(config)# ip access-list extended EltexAL
console(config-ip-al)#

Defines address of the packet source.
Address mask of the source
A bit mask applied to IP address of the packet source. The
mask defines the bits of the IP address which should be
ignored. "1" should be written to all ignored bites. For
example, the mask can be used to define an IP network for a
filtration rule. In order to add 195.165.0.0 IP network to a
filtration rule, the mask should be set to 0.0.255.255, i. e. the
last 16 bits of IP address will be ignored according to the mask.
